Rising Cost of Motor Insurance: Discussion (Resumed)

11:00 am

Ms Verona Murphy:

With regard to the programme on insurance, which was aired last night, it stated that statistically there is no increase in claims. That comes from the Personal Injuries Assessment Board. We must go through the Personal Injuries Assessment Board in the first instance, before any claim goes to court. The records of the PIAB state there is no increase in claims. This is very important. That is the only true figure we can take as a given on the basis that one has to go to the PIAB in the first instance.
